Transaction 29cb8cc3224ddf9351c5110491f3232a19662ac256c856337ae99ef0fe48707d

2 Input
2 Outputs
  • 29cb8cc3224ddf9351c5110491f3232a19662ac256c856337ae99ef0fe48707d:0
  • value  35898652
    address  1JTvzze4hq29ZfRhbfW2ZggAg4UwFEfp3q
  • 29cb8cc3224ddf9351c5110491f3232a19662ac256c856337ae99ef0fe48707d:1
  • value  100000000
    address  1Q2yHXMPhWRLaQf5XrH3kF7hDNtpr2bJ3d